服务器端口IP限制:网络安全的关键防线
在当今高度互联的数字世界中,服务器安全是任何组织或个人的首要关切。服务器端口作为网络通信的入口点,若不加管控,极易成为恶意攻击的突破口。其中,通过限制特定IP地址访问服务器端口,是一项基础且至关重要的安全策略。它如同为服务器的每个门户配备了精准的识别系统,只允许可信的访客进入,从而将大量潜在威胁拒之门外。
核心原理与实现机制
端口IP限制的本质是基于源IP地址的访问控制。其工作原理是在网络层或主机层面设置规则,明确规定某个特定的端口(例如SSH服务的22端口、Web服务的80/443端口)仅允许来自预先授权IP地址范围的连接请求,而拒绝所有其他来源的流量。这一机制通常通过防火墙软件来实现,例如Linux系统中广泛使用的iptables或firewalld,以及Windows系统中的Windows防火墙高级安全功能。管理员可以编写精确的规则,如“仅允许IP段192.168.1.0/24访问本机的TCP 22端口”,从而实现细粒度的控制。
主要应用场景与显著优势
这项技术在实际管理中应用广泛。最常见的场景是管理端口(如SSH、RDP)的保护。将这些高权限端口的访问权限限制为仅限管理员办公网络或跳板服务器的IP,能极大降低密码爆破和未授权登录的风险。其次,对于内部数据库服务(如MySQL的3306端口)、文件共享服务等,将其限定在内部网络IP范围,可以有效防止数据暴露在公网。此外,在API服务中,限制调用来源IP可以确保只有合法的合作伙伴或自家应用程序能够接入。
其带来的优势是多方面的:首先是攻击面收敛,显著减少了暴露给互联网的潜在入口;其次是防御自动化,无需人工干预即可拦截大量扫描和试探性攻击;最后,它也符合权限最小化原则,是构建纵深防御体系不可或缺的一环。
实施考量与潜在挑战
然而,实施端口IP限制并非一劳永逸,需要周密的规划。最大的挑战在于动态IP地址问题。对于使用动态IP(如家庭宽带、移动网络)的管理员或用户,其IP地址会发生变化,僵化的白名单可能导致自身被锁在门外。解决方案包括使用动态DNS服务、结合VPN(先通过固定IP的VPN接入,再访问服务)或部署基于证书的认证作为补充。另一个考量是维护成本,当需要访问的IP地址较多或变动频繁时,规则管理会变得复杂,需借助配置管理工具或集中式防火墙策略管理平台来提升效率。
最佳实践与综合安全观
要有效运用此策略,应遵循以下最佳实践:1. 默认拒绝:先设置默认拒绝所有端口的所有入站连接,再逐一开放必要的端口和IP。2. 范围最小化:尽可能使用具体的IP或最小的CIDR地址块,避免开放过大的IP范围。3. 多层防护:IP限制应与强密码、密钥认证、端口更改、入侵检测系统(IDS)等其他安全措施结合使用,形成深度防御。4. 定期审计:定期审查和更新访问控制列表,移除不再需要的IP授权。
总之,服务器端口IP限制是一项强大而基础的安全控制手段。它虽不能防御所有类型的攻击,但通过主动缩小攻击暴露面,为服务器筑起了一道关键的前沿防线。在日益严峻的网络安全形势下,将其纳入标准的安全配置流程,是每一个系统管理员迈向稳健安全架构的坚实一步。



评论(3)
发表评论